Heavy-Duty Vehicles (HDVs) CO2 emission standards |
Description |
This consultation provides citizens an opportunity to express their views on possible EU measures to actively curb CO2 emissions from heavy-duty vehicles. |

Target group(s) |
All citizens and organisations are welcome to contribute to this consultation. Contributions are particularly sought from the specific industrial stakeholders of heavy-duty vehicles, such as manufacturers, components suppliers and vehicle/logistics operators, and environmental organisations. |
Objective of the consultation |
The Commission is carrying out this consultation in order to be properly informed by public opinion in preparation for possible future legislative action in the area of CO2 emissions from HDVs, the results of which will be published in a consolidated form. |
